Comprehending Typical Device Issues
When you depend on your home devices, it can be discouraging when they all of a sudden quit working or act up. Understanding common appliance issues can help you troubleshoot problems successfully. For example, if your refrigerator isn't cooling, check the temperature level settings or inspect the door seal for voids. A malfunctioning washing equipment might be as a result of a stopped up drain filter or a broken belt.
If your oven isn't home heating, defective aspects or thermostat problems can be to criticize. Dishwashing machines typically experience problems with drainage, so see to it the filter is tidy and the drainpipe pipe isn't kinked.
Additionally, listen for unusual noises; they frequently indicate mechanical concerns. By recognizing these signs, you can conserve time and possibly avoid pricey repairs. A little understanding goes a long way in keeping your devices, so stay notified to maintain every little thing running efficiently.
Essential Devices for DIY Repair Works
Prior to diving right into do it yourself device fixings, it is essential to gather the right tools to guarantee the process goes efficiently. Start with a great set of screwdrivers, including both flathead and Phillips, as they're vital for opening up most appliances. You'll also want a set of pliers for gripping and twisting cords or little parts.
Do not neglect a multimeter; it aids you examination electric elements and identify issues effectively. An outlet set comes in handy for loosening or tightening up bolts, while an utility knife can be helpful for opening or reducing cables product packaging.
Lastly, take into consideration having a flashlight accessible to brighten dark spaces inside your devices. With these crucial devices, you'll be well-equipped to take on numerous repair services, conserving both time and money. So, collect your equipment and prepare yourself to roll up your sleeves!

Step-by-Step Guide for Refrigerator Fixes
When your fridge begins acting up, it can be irritating, but tackling the problem yourself can save you time and cash. Inspect for usual problems like temperature level variations or uncommon sounds. For a noisy refrigerator, inspect the fan and validate it's not blocked.
If there's water pooling within, evaluate the door seals for damages or dirt, and clean them if necessary. For ice build-up, clear the defrost drain. When you've dealt with the concern, connect the refrigerator back in and check it for a few hours. If the issue lingers, you may need to change a defective component, like the compressor or fan electric motor. Remember, don't wait to get in touch with the handbook or look for specialist help if required.
Repairing Cleaning Equipment Concerns
Simply like refrigerators, cleaning devices can offer their very own collection of challenges, but numerous concerns can be fixed with a bit of troubleshooting. If your device won't start, check the power cable and validate it's plugged in.
If your clothing aren't getting clean, take into consideration the water level and detergent type; making use of way too much cleaning agent can produce excess suds, influencing efficiency. For leakages, take a look at the hose pipes for cracks or loosened links. Tightening up these can typically resolve the trouble. Routine upkeep, like cleansing the filter, can avoid many issues from developing. Remember, a little troubleshooting goes a lengthy way in keeping your washing machine running efficiently.
Troubleshooting Stoves and Stoves
Just how can you repair common issues with your oven or cooktop? Beginning by inspecting the power supply.
If your oven isn't heating, examine the temperature level settings and confirm the door seals tightly. A malfunctioning burner can additionally be the offender; you might need to replace it if it's damaged.
For irregular food preparation, turn your pans and consider making use of an oven thermostat to verify exact temperatures. Finally, if you listen to uncommon sounds or smell gas, shut off the device quickly and consult a specialist. By complying with these steps, you can recognize and settle many common stove and stove concerns successfully.

Regularly Asked Concerns
Just how Do I Identify if an Appliance Deserves Fixing?
To figure out if a home appliance's worth fixing, consider its age, repair service costs, and existing value. If fixings go beyond half the replacement expense, you may wish to spend in a new design rather.
Can I Discover Substitute Components Locally for My Home Appliance?
Yes, you can often locate replacement parts in your area for your home appliance. Examine equipment stores, device service center, or regional classifieds. Do not neglect to bring the model number to assure you obtain the right part!
